首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 93 毫秒
1.
基于51系列单片机的通用软件UART的实现   总被引:3,自引:4,他引:3  
通过对UART技术的研究,提出了一种利用软件实现UART的单片机扩展方法,没有使用任何外围器件.仅仅利用单片机的一个I/O端口、一个T/C技术定时器和一个INT外部中断并通过软件编程实现,节约了系统开发过程中的硬件开销,并且具有良好的软件兼容性。提高系统开发速度。  相似文献   

2.
本文采用Intel8259A可编程中断控制器对8098单片机的外中断源进行扩展。文中具体介绍了8259与8098单片机的硬件接口电路,完成中断响应的软件设计。采用这种方法,用一个8098单片机的外中断源扩展到八个以上,并且具有中断嵌套功能,因此极大地加强了8098单片机对外中断源的管理能力。  相似文献   

3.
本文在介绍MCS-51单片机中断系统结构的基础上,给出一种MCS-51单片机响应多外中断请求源的扩展方法,并指出在应用扩展方法时所要注意的某些问题。  相似文献   

4.
本文介绍了一种使用8259实现MCS-51单片机外中断源扩展的方法。该方法使用查询和中断相结合的方式,省去了INTA时序,硬件连接简单,编程方便,有较好应用价值。  相似文献   

5.
8051系列单片机仅有INT0和INT1两个外部中断源,这很难满足实际应用中的要求,在很多情况下需要对8051单片机的外部中断源进行扩展.叙述对8051单片机的三种扩展方法,以及各自的实现方法和优缺点,针对利用8259A进行外部扩展详细叙述了8259A功能和使用方法,并给出其在8051单片机中实现外部中断源扩展的方法.  相似文献   

6.
MCS-96系列单片机外部中断源的扩展方法   总被引:2,自引:0,他引:2  
汪建 《微处理机》1999,(2):61-62
MCS-96系列单片机的中断系统具有十分灵活的结构。本文就该系列单片机中断系统设计中外部中断源的扩展问题进行了讨论 ,给出了两种可行的解决方案 ,并对两种方案进行了比较说明  相似文献   

7.
8259A可编程中断控制器与8031单片机接口电路及编程   总被引:1,自引:0,他引:1  
本文阐述了使用8259A 可编程中断控制器对8031单片机外中断的扩展。具体说明了8259A 与8031单片机的接口电路及相适应的软件设计,纠正了一些书刊在硬件电路设计上的错误。经过实际调试和使用,证明该接口电路设计和编程合理可行。  相似文献   

8.
80C196单片机并行I/O端口扩展的方法   总被引:1,自引:0,他引:1  
当用 8 0 C1 96单片机构成实际应用系统时 ,许多情况下需要扩展输入 /输出端口。本文介绍了用 82 43等芯片扩展该型单片机 I/ O端口的方法 ,从硬件连接和软件设计两个方面详细讨论了进行这种扩展的接口技术  相似文献   

9.
<正> 随着大规模集成电路的迅速发展,微型计算机的应用范围越来越广泛,并且微型机的处理能力也在不断地增强。一台微机甚至可以带很多接口,处理众多的信息。但是,如果一台微机要处理的中断信息多达八个以上,那么它本身的中断控制器的中断申请端口就显得不够用了。在这种情况下,我们可以采用中断控制器的级联技术,来扩展中断申请端口,增强微型计算机对多中断的处理能力。下面就以中断控制器8259的级联为例介绍这种技术。  相似文献   

10.
提出了一种采用软件扩展中断技术的简易实时多任务调度程序设计方法,详细介绍了1个调度程序和4个系统调用即软中断触发调用、硬中断进入调度、硬中断退出调用及陷阱调用的实现,并给出了相应的程序框图。该软中断单片机抢占式实时多任务处理方法具有核心程序短、效率高、使用简单等优点,适合于单片机级的应用。  相似文献   

11.
吉鹤 《电脑学习》2011,(2):126-127
MCS-51 MCU是单片机基础理论教学和八位单片机应用的主流产品。但其内部资源较少的特点限制了其更广泛的应用。论文介绍外部模块的总线复用、T/C2应用、串行接口扩展和编码外中断等方法,使MCS-51单片机内部资源得到扩展,拓展了其应用范围。  相似文献   

12.
单片机片内的硬件电路已构成具有基本形式的微机系统,可以满足许多控制场合的需要。但在一些应用场合中片内的资源不够用,必须扩展外部电路,比如:外部数据存储器、外部程序存储器、外部定时器、外部输入/输出端口、外部中断源等电路。通过系统扩展,单片机具有更多的资源,因而有了更强的功能。本文详细介绍了怎么通过可编程外围接口芯片8155扩展并口,在8155扩展的并口基础上实现了一个由一个44键盘和6个LED数码管电路组成的键盘显示电路。  相似文献   

13.
利用单片机A/D端口扩展键盘的一点改进   总被引:1,自引:0,他引:1  
键盘是单片机人机对话中最常用的输入设备,因此,采用简单的方法,使用最少的口线来扩展更多的按键,可以有效地节省单片机资源。在本刊2001年第8期《利用单片机A/D端口扩展键盘的方法》一文中,作者介绍了一种利用A/D端口及分压电路扩展键盘的方法。笔者根据以往的实践,对该方法提出一些改进,使其实现起来更简单,控制的按键更多,按键识别更准确。  相似文献   

14.
随着微型计算机技术的普及与发展,MCS-51系列单片机逐步在国内受到重视。MCS-51系列单片机以其完善的硬件结构,丰富的软件指令系统和灵活的存贮器组合逐渐地取代了以前的各种型号的8位微处理器和微计算机,成为当前智能化仪器仪表和工业控制系统较为理想的机种。但美中不足的是,MCS-51系列单片机仅为用户提供了两个外中断源,两个中断优先级,这在某些复杂的控制系统中是不够用的。为此,需进一步扩展。  相似文献   

15.
本文介绍了一种基于PHILIPS公司PDIUSBD12芯片的USB通用设备开发,包括设备端的硬件设计——单片机电路、USB接口电路、固件设计及关键的中断处理技术,主机端的设备驱动程序和应用软件等,描述了一个完整的开发USB设备所需的各项技术,其中设备端采用了51单片机可以方便扩展各种应用。  相似文献   

16.
<正> 一、引言微型计算机用于控制系统时,往往要求具有优良的中断系统,以提高CPU对外部异步事件的处理能力和响应速度。Ihtcl公司生产的MCS-51系列单片微型计算机特别适用于控制领域,但MCS-51系列单片机仅为用户提供了二个外中断源,这在某些复杂的控制系统中是不够用的,为此,需进—步扩展。本文所提供的方法可将MCS-51系列单片机的外中断源(INT0或INT1)扩展到8个(或8个以上),并可实现八级中断服务程序的嵌套。  相似文献   

17.
McDATA 公司推出了 Sphereona 4300的入门级光纤交换机,Sphereon 4300是一款专门满足小型公司及大型企业边缘需要的交换机,用户可以先采用4个端口,然后随着需要通过 McDATA 的 FlexPort 技术增加至8或12个端口,而这扩展的过程不会中断应用。McDATA 同时还宣布推出 SANavigator  相似文献   

18.
本文介绍了一种基于PHILIPS公司PDIUSBD12芯片的USB通用设备开发,包括设备端的硬件设计——单片机电路、USB接口电路、固件设计及关键的中断处理技术,主机端的设备驱动程序和应用软件等,描述了一个完整的开发USB设备所需的各项技术,其中设备端采用了51单片机可以方便扩展各种应用。  相似文献   

19.
1简述所有的中档系列PIC单片机,PORTB端口最高的4个引脚(RB7~RB4)在设为输入模式时,当输入电平由高到低或由低到高发生变化时,可以让单片机产生中断。这就是通常所说的引脚状态变化中断。在设计引脚中断程序时,有三个需要特别注意的地方。一是,在清除PORTB中断标志位RBIF之前,  相似文献   

20.
用中断查询方式及其硬件支持,实现8098单片机中断系统的扩展。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号